Tesla recall SB-23-32-001

Tesla calls it SB-23-32-001. NHTSA filed it as campaign 23V385000 on May 30, 2023: steering on the 2022–2023 Tesla Model Y, 137 vehicles potentially affected. One recall, two numbers — the dealer quotes the manufacturer’s, the federal record carries NHTSA’s.

Problem Tesla, Inc. (Tesla) is recalling certain 2022-2023 Model Y vehicles. The steering wheel fastener may be loose. Risk A loose fastener may allow the steering wheel to disconnect from the steering column, which can cause a loss of steering control and increase the risk of a crash. Fix Tesla Service will inspect and replace the fastener as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were be mailed July 28, 2023. Tesla's number for this recall is SB-23-32-001.

Two numbers, one recall

Every safety recall carries two identifiers. SB-23-32-001 is the number Tesla assigned in its own system: it is what appears on the owner letter, on the dealer’s service screen and on the repair order. 23V385000 is the number NHTSA filed the same recall under when the manufacturer reported it, and it is the one every federal record, this site included, is keyed on.

The repair is free by federal law for vehicles up to fifteen years old. Whether one particular vehicle is included is settled by its VIN against the manufacturer’s build list, not by its model year.
